The spdiags function extracts all nonzero diagonals from the m-by-n matrix A.
So if
A = [1 2 3;4 5 6;7 8 9]
then
spdiags(A) = [7 4 1 0 0;
0 8 5 2 0;
0 0 9 6 3]
But if I give you spdiags(A), can you give me A ?

Solution Stats

275 Solutions

43 Solvers

Last Solution submitted on Dec 27, 2025

Last 200 Solutions

Problem Comments

Solution Comments

Show comments
Loading...